ASPRA: The ethical responsibility of spider-man

“Whatever life holds inshore for you, I will never forget these words – With great power comes great responsibility”

The lecture of Dr. Mark Edwin Aspra, Dean, College of Liberal Arts, De La Salle University, Dasmariñas on February 13 encouraged the college students to look into the essentials of life to make their existence here on earth more relevant and meaningful. The talk centered on the Ethical Responsibility of Spider-man – the concept of a hero and the ethical/existential Spiderman.

The reference to the superhero was further emphasized when Dr. Aspra validated the hero’s quest for meaning with Sartre’s philosophy on the challenges of life. According to Sartre, all the unpleasant things that come our way should not make us falter but “challenge us to make an honest and humanistic response to human existence”.

The Michaeleans agreed to the propositions presented by the speaker especially on the struggles of Peter Parker/Spiderman in his quest towards inner peace. The open forum was well participated by students who were big fans of Spider-man.
